<masak> ok, this is a fun one:
<masak> rn: my $s = 'pre x post'; $s ~~ /^ (<-[x]>+) 'x' (\N+) $/; $s =
~$0; say ~$1
<camelia> niecza v24-75-g480a062: OUTPUT« post␤»
<camelia> ..rakudo b2072f: OUTPUT«Start of substr out of range. Is: 5,
should be in 0..4 [...]
<masak> I'm entirely with Niecza here.
<masak> I think rakudo has... a bug. :)
<masak> of course you should bind to the string itself, not to the scalar
container that holds it.
* masak submits rakudobug
